Championship format, how many starters per team.• Since last 20 years, we keep changing format:
– 6 per nation, 4 in team, 2 individual.– 12 per host nation, like WEG Jerez 2002.– 5 per nation, 4 team, 1 individual. Plus 2 reserve horses.– 5 per nation, 5 team, first 4 count for team placement.
Plus 2 reserve horses.– 4 per nation, 1 reserve horse. All team finishers count
for team place.
• We keep changing format for many reasons:– advisors, – studies, – flags(nations), – maximum number starters, – IOC, – Olympics…

New technologies, pulsemeter, time systems, GPS…• Pulsemeter:
– 80’s. Not allowed to check a horse with a sthetoscope if you were not a VET. Even in the recovery area or others.
– 90’s. Fight between VET’s wanted to use pulsemeter and anti-pulsemeter.– 2000. Public screen pulse run by VET.
• Time systems:– From pen and paper to tablet, internet, live results…
• GPS:– From Check points and jury/stewards to actual
device you can follow all race by your phone.
